Lyrics
I was there on the beach front
Wind blowing through my hair
Saw the beautiful sunset
recalled when you were there
I feel down on my knees in the sand
And a tear rolled down my face
I hold on to the memory
As I turn and walk away...I'm singin'
Chorus:
Those days have past behind me
Those days have come and gone
I'm turning to my future
You know I'm going on
I'll go on, I live on
I'll be strong and move along
I'll go on, I'll live on
I will carry on and move it along
I was there on the mountain
Clouds dancing at my feet
It was the strangest of places
Two people did ever meet
You had to go down your path
And I returned to mine
Even with all the sorrow
I'd never ever trade the time
Chorus
Now I'm back on the highway
I finally feel alright
It's just me and the headlights
And the everlasting, everlasting calm of night
I take a look around me
Take a breath in deep
But I know for tomorrow to come
I've got to try to get some sleep.
Chorus
